Marlboro maker places $1.8 billion bet on marijuana
www.apnews.com

One of the world’s biggest tobacco companies is diving into the cannabis market with a $1.8 billion buy-in.

Marlboro maker Altria Group Inc. is taking a 45 percent stake in Cronos Group, the Canadian medical and recreational marijuana provider said Friday.

The agreement includes a warrant to acquire additional shares over the next four years that could give the Altria, which is based in Richmond, Virginia, a 55 percent ownership stake in the Toronto company.

That would mean Altria’s investment would be in the same league as the $4 billion spent earlier this year by Constellation Brands to acquire shares of Canopy Growth Corp., another Canadian pot producer.

The August investment by Constellation, which makes Corona and other beverages, was the largest to date by a major U.S. corporation in the cannabis market.

Whatever hesitation larger corporations in the U.S. had about entering the cannabis market appears to be fading if there is a financial justification.

Altria’s huge investment lit up shares of cannabis companies that have begun to set up shop in Canada, where recreational use was legalized this year.

U.S. traded shares of of Cronos Group Inc. jumped 22 percent Friday.

Rapid growth in the cannabis market is expected to continue as legalization expands in the U.S. and social norms change. On Tuesday, ultra-conservative Utah became the latest state to legalize marijuana use for medical purposes.

Consumers are expected to spend $57 billion per year worldwide on legal cannabis by 2027, according to Arcview Market Research, a cannabis-focused investment firm. In North America, that spending is expected to grow from $9.2 billion in 2017 to $47.3 billion in 2027.

Altria has also owned Kraft foods in the past, and currently owns about 25% of SABMiller and some wineries.

Tobacco is a steadily declining market and the smoking rate is consistently dropping at around 3% a year, and the company produces an enormous amount of cash because it doesn't need innovation, R&D, advertising or marketing departments. I have been a shareholder of Altria for over a decade and it will be interesting to see how it embraces a high growth segment into it's business lines.

It isn't the tobacco companies that are keeping the product flowing, but the senators and state tax revenue in N.Carolina, Kentucky and Virginia and a federal healthcare system that offloads the costs to the individual. Anti-smoking policies are extremely effective in reducing smoking rates, but there has been little appetite for them except for a few places like New York and California. For all of it's flaws tobacco is still a legal product like alcohol, fast cars, casinos, pornography and now cannabis.

It was only a matter of time until tobacco companies took stakes into cannabis companies and Altria group has been one of the best run businesses of the past century.

The trend of all farming has been towards larger businesses, more mono-culture crops that look and smell the same and are available year round. Whether it's apples or spinach, people expect to be able to get a consistent product from coast to coast. Big players were always going to take over and drive the price so low that the small guys couldn't compete on price. There will always be a market for the smaller local grown high quality farmer's market/craft beer crowd, but it will be a smaller segment.
